Premier Jean Charest has announced that Quebec schools
will eliminate soft drinks and fatty foods starting next January.Charest told a news conference in Montreal today it won't cost more to offer better food at a reasonable price.
The premier says he also wants schools to attack what he calls an obesity problem.
He says not only do schools have to offer healthy food and exercise but parents need information to make the right choices for their children.
Charest announced his Liberal government will add $11 million to an existing $5-million program to allow schools to develop programs for exercise and healthy food choices.
